I just wrote this blog post and someone suggested I contact you.

I have my default browser set to Firefox on Linux (Debian Bookworm). When I open an http:// or https:// URL, it opens in Firefox, but when I open a file:/// URL, it opens in Chromium. It seems that file:/// URL makes it resort to the MIME type.

Is there anything Firefox can do here or is this a Debian or freedesktop.org issue?

Thanks for the reply!

Yes, the files are HTML documents. It seems to come down to the protocol.

     gio open http://www.freedesktop.org/

opens in Firefox, but

   gio open file:///home/tim/perl/foo.html

opens in Chromium.

Firefox is happy with the HTML files. If I call it directly

   firefox file:///home/tim/perl/foo.html

it works fine.

I don't seem to have a Settings → Files and Applications → Applications menu (Xfce 4.18).

I changed the "text/html" setting in Applications -> Settings -> Default Applications to Firefox and now it works as desired. The question is, why wasn't having the default Web Browser set to Firefox enough? Why does the MIME type also have to be changed?

The chosen HTML handler is expected to take priority over the default browser when opening file:///example.html. On Ubuntu 23.10 with GNOME, changing the default browser causes the HTML handler to reset back to default.
